Accor, the global leader in hospitality, announced the appointment of Marcus Simões as its new Vice President of PM&E Sales for the Americas (Premium, Midscale & Economy). With this appointment, the company strengthens its growth strategy in a key market for the group.
A graduate in Hotel Management from Anhembi Morumbi University and a specialization in Sales and Negotiation Management from FIA, Simões has nearly 20 years of experience in B2B sales, sourcing, and distribution. Throughout his career, he has worked at international companies such as Marriott, Hotelbeds, and HBX Group. This will be his second stint at Accor, where he previously held strategic positions in the commercial area.

With a solid track record leading multidisciplinary and multicultural teams in international corporate environments, the executive will assume responsibility for driving Accor's sales strategy in the Americas. His main responsibilities will include strengthening partnerships, managing strategic clients and teams, and driving revenue, market share, and commercial efficiency.
Marcus will report directly to André Sena , Chief Commercial Officer of Accor Americas – Premium, Midscale & Economy.
